    This was one of the many food places in the Midtown Global Market, and I think they have solid food overall, with both the momo and the curry tasting like what I would expect them to taste like. I enjoyed what I had ordered. I thought the bison momo tasted better with the yellow sauce, while the chicken momo tasted better with the green sauce. As for the meat curry, it varies depending on the day, and I got chicken on the day I visited. For those who plan on visiting, I recommend going earlier than later, because their meat curry, which can change depending on the day, is popular and therefore is likely to run out first.

    My first time exploring the Midtown Global Market but there are many great eateries inside. We all split up and found something different. I chose MomoDosa. They got me when they offered me a sample of their chicken curry. It was a perfect curry sauce, not too spicy with basmati rice. So good!! A little bit later I came back for a Dosa. For those that don't know what I'm talking about, imagine a very large crepe that is lightly rolled but is crunchy more than chewy with caramel sauce nicely poured all over with bananas inside. Top it off with a heaping of whip cream to dip the Dosa in. A little pricey but really good. Check this place out and enjoy the cultural experience of the other shops as well.
